Howlin calls for rethink on housing
Brendan Howlin THE housing market has failed people too many times, Brendan Howlin has said.
The Labour leader called for new policies and a recognition of the historical failure of the private housing market.
He said: “Two years into this Government, rents are at records highs, house prices continue to rise well above income growth, and supply remains too low.
“Despite this, the State continues to pursue policies that have demonstrably failed.
“We believe everyone has a right to be able to afford a safe, secure home.
“It is the benchmark of a decent society, and it is the duty of the State to take action to deliver on that.”
